I. Understanding the Conversion Factor

Q: What is the conversion factor between pounds and kilograms?

A: The fundamental conversion factor is that 1 kilogram (kg) is equal to approximately 2.20462 pounds (lb). This means that to convert pounds to kilograms, you divide the weight in pounds by 2.20462. Conversely, to convert kilograms to pounds, you multiply the weight in kilograms by 2.20462. While simplified approximations (like 2.2) are sometimes used, using the more precise factor ensures greater accuracy.

II. Converting 127 lb to kg

Q: How do we convert 127 lb to kg using the conversion factor?

A: To convert 127 lb to kg, we use the conversion factor:

127 lb / 2.20462 lb/kg ≈ 57.6 kg

Therefore, 127 pounds is approximately equal to 57.6 kilograms.

V. Understanding Measurement Precision and Significant Figures

Q: How many significant figures should I use in my answer?

A: The number of significant figures in your answer should match the least precise measurement in your calculation. Since 127 lb has three significant figures, the result of 57.6 kg should also be reported to three significant figures. Using more significant figures implies a level of precision not warranted by the original measurement.

FAQs:

1. Q: What if I need to convert a weight that isn't a whole number of pounds, like 127.5 lb?

A: The process remains the same. Simply divide 127.5 by 2.20462 to get the equivalent weight in kilograms (approximately 57.87 kg).

2. Q: Are there any differences in the gravitational pull affecting the weight in pounds versus kilograms?

A: While the gravitational pull varies slightly depending on location, the conversion factor remains consistent. The conversion focuses on the mass, not the weight force.

3. Q: Can I use the approximate conversion factor of 2.2 lb/kg for all calculations?

A: While it's acceptable for rough estimations, using the more precise factor of 2.20462 is recommended for applications requiring greater accuracy, particularly in scientific or professional contexts.

4. Q: How do I convert a range of weights, say, between 120 lb and 130 lb, to kilograms?

A: Convert both the lower and upper bounds separately. 120 lb ≈ 54.4 kg and 130 lb ≈ 59 kg. Therefore, the range would be approximately 54.4 kg to 59 kg.

5. Q: What is the difference between weight and mass?

A: Weight is the force exerted on an object due to gravity, while mass is the amount of matter in an object. Kilograms measure mass, while pounds can represent both weight and mass depending on the context. The conversion between pounds and kilograms essentially converts between different units of mass.
